First we defrost the fish overnight ( I am sure it would be good with salmon bought at the store as well! ) . Then we marinade it in Teriyaki sauce...this time we chose this...
Marinade for an hour or two...

Broil for about 10 minutes...watch though
Finished fish...yum, yum!!!
Sides...Brown Rice, yum, yum!
And fresh from the garden Zucchini...store bought works though! :) Just cut, put in bowl with a little bit of water and cover. Stick in microwave for about 7 minutes. Louise made some biscuits with jam. Healthy and yummy meal!
